New: Radiohead - Lotus Flower

11:05:00 Wayne 1 Comments

After all the guessing, all the ridiculous blog posts about how it will sound? What will the artwork look like? Will it be 36 minutes or 35.59 long? Today some actual music emerges from Radiohead's forthcoming album The King Of Limbs

The first track is"Lotus Flower", which you can watch below. Album is out in full tomorrow today. But you already knew that.


1 comment:

  1. love the music but then love the way he dances even more